- Watt
- A unit of measurement of true power.
- Watt-hour
- A unit of energy measurement, equal to one watt of power used for one hour.
- Watt-hour Meter
- An instrument that records the power used in watt-hours.
- Weatherhead
- The point of entrance to service conduit from service drop. A device to keep water from entering service conduit.
- Wind Energy
- Refers to the kinetic (in motion) energy of the wind which can turn a wind turbine and this generates electricity.
- WYE System
- A method of connecting three single transformers for three-phase application.
